Big Time Rush & Nickelodeon Confirm Third Album

By on August 22, 2012

Big Time Rush have just finished filming their new season of their show, released a new song and are on tour but they clearly do not feel busy enough. They just confirmed that they are heading back to the studio for a new album! Yep, the boys are nowhere near break time and they are preparing for a whole new load of music (likely to be released around their show’s new season).

The boys talked to MTV all about their lives, work and their next album-which Nickelodeon confirmed in the tweet below this paragraph. You can hear their interview down at the bottom of this post if you want more details on the band as a whole.
